Georges Omerth
Georges Omerth (* 19th or 20th century in Paris , France ; † 20th century) was a French sculptor .
Life
The dates of life of Omerth are not known in the literature. He was a student of the sculptor Albert-Ernest Carrier-Belleuse , was active as an artist from 1895 to 1925 and exhibited at the salons of the Société des Artistes Français in Paris.
Omerth made numerous figures and statuettes of children, women and men in the classical, Art Nouveau and Art Deco style , the majority for the Éditeur d'art (art publisher) and sculptor Edmond Etling . He used materials such as bronze, chryselephantine , ivory, zinc and biscuit china .
